The Ultimate Pursuit in Koryū Bujutsu:
"True Speed" Is the Elimination of Movement's Subtle Variations!
In this second DVD of a two-part series, Katsu Nagano, the representative of Jūken Rai Shin Kai, explores the concept of "true speed" in martial arts, emphasizing the elimination of unnecessary motion. Unlike simply mimicking the forms handed down by past masters, Jūken Rai Shin Kai delves deeply into what the samurai truly sought in their martial practices—an understanding of how to move with perfect efficiency and precision.
This second volume expands on the principles introduced in the first, teaching practitioners how to incorporate fluid, small receptions, understand both their own and their opponent’s axis, engage the lower body, and harness speed in various martial arts, including Jujutsu, Kenjutsu, and Iaijutsu.

Instructor: Katsu Nagano (Founder of Jūken Rai Shin Kai)
Born in 1968, Katsu Nagano began his martial arts journey at the age of 23 with the Shō Seikan (run by Sensei Yoshinori Kōno). Later, he trained with his elder brother Junichi Nagano at the Fū Shin Kai. In 2005, Nagano founded the Jūken Rai Shin Kai, dedicating himself to the study and instruction of traditional martial arts, with a particular focus on weaponry and body movement. His teachings center around the principles of internal balance and the fluidity of motion.
